This position offers the opportunity to provide vital engineering support within a multidisciplinary team, contributing to the successful delivery of complex and highly regulated projects. Reporting to the Engineering Lead, the Senior Stress Engineer ensures that all design analyses are technically sound, cost-effective, and delivered to schedule and quality standards.
